USER MANUAL Sydney Urbanista

Turn on the speaker via button and then turn on the Bluetooth on your device. Select “Urbanista Syd- ney”. Upon successful pairing, the LED breathes white every 10 sec. If the speaker have been connected to a device before, it will automatical

ly go into pairing mode and connect to the device when powered on. RESET PAIRING Press to disconnect the current device and search for a new device. Press again to reconnect to the previous device.5 SYDNEY MANUAL (TWO SPEAKERS) (ENG) PAIRING 2 SPEAKERS Turn on the speakers without being paired to any device. Hold the on both speakers for 1 second until the LED indicators ash red and white. Upon successful pairing, you will hear a “bip” sound. LED on main speaker will ash white, and the second speaker will ash white every 10 second.

DISCONNECT 2 SPEAKER MODE

Press twice on either speaker. The main speaker will keep playing and the second will go into pairing mode.

When the speakers are ready to be connected to a device, turn on the Bluetooth in your device and choose “Urbanista Sydney”. Upon successful connection, both speakers LED lights will ash white every 10 seconds. Main speaker will act as left channel and the second speaker will act as right channel. DISCONNECT DEVICE Press on the main speaker to discon

nect the current and search for a new one. Press again to reconnect to the same device.6

hold waste. Instead it shall be handed over to the applicable collection point for the recycling of electrical and electronic equipment. This product was produced after April 1st, 2019. Please read and keep all safety and use instructions. Important Safety Instructions

1. Only use attachments / accessories specied by the man

  • To reduce the risk of re or electric shock, do not expose this product to rain or moisture
  • Do not place naked ame soucres, such as lighted candels, on or near the product.7 S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S (ENG)
  • Do not expose this apparatus to dripping or splashing, and do not place objects lled with liquids, such as vases, on or near the apparatus. As with any electronic products, use care not to spill liquids into any part of the product. Exposure to liquids may create a failure and/or re hazard
  • Do not place naked ame soucres, such as lighted candels, on or near the product.
  • Do not subject batteries to mechanical shock.
  • In the event of a battery leaking, do not allow the liquid to come in contact with the skin or eyes. If contact has been made, wash the aected area with copious amounts of water and seek mdeical advice.
  • Do not use any charger other than that specically provid

ed for use with the equipment

  • Do not leave a battery on prolonged charge when not in use.
  • After extended periods of storage, it may be necessary to charge and discharge the batteries several times to obtain maximum performance.
  • Batteries give their best performance when they are oper

ated at normal room temperature 68°F (20°C) ± 9°F (5°).

  • The battery provided with your system is not user servi

cable. Contact Urbanista customer service for all battery related issues. Contains small parts which may be a choking haz

ard. Not suitable for children under age 3. This product contains magentic material. Consult your physician on whether this might aect your implantable medical device.
